Last week, I presented the 11th in a series of Dutch Treat" mini-specials featuring some of the work of Speedy J. The playlist can be viewed at http://www.kfjc.org/music/playlist.php?i=32406 . Lostsa stuff was left out (I forgot my Slag Boom Van Loon CD, for example). That'll mean more random tidbits for the coming weeks. Tonight's show was stitched together from a random assortment of CDs from artists like Tournesol, 3 Phase, Aerial Service Area, HIA, Thomas Fehlmann, Hug, Exquisite Corpse, and others. "The Wild Kingdom" airs on KFJC-FM 89.7, Saturday night/Sunday Morning, 12A-3A (7A-10A GMT). Potential listeners outside the San Francisco Bay area can find a webcast at http://www.kfjc.org/netcast/index.php . Present and past Wild Kingdom playlists are also archived at kfjc.org. You can also check out archived playlists from my first KFJC show "Just Desserts" that was on Fridays 10P-2A from 1992 through 1999. Archived playlists exist for that show starting from Fall 1995 to New Year's Eve 1999/2000, so you can see what what I'm up to these days is pretty much consistent with what I was up to all along.
